Understanding Dubai’s Laws on Cohabitation for Tourists

The UAE government has introduced reforms to its personal status laws. These reforms aim to align with international standards and enhance the visitor experience. For tourists, this means that unmarried couples can now share hotel rooms and even live together without facing legal issues.

This change is a major shift from previous laws that criminalized cohabitation outside of marriage. The focus is now on ensuring a comfortable and safe environment for tourists from diverse backgrounds.

Key Considerations for Couples Traveling to Dubai

While sharing a room is permitted, it’s always wise to be aware of the local culture and customs. Dubai is a cosmopolitan city, but it still operates within an Islamic framework.

  • Respect Local Customs: Always show respect for local traditions and laws. This includes dressing modestly in public places and being mindful of public displays of affection.
  • Hotel Policies: Most hotels in Dubai are accustomed to international guests and have no issue with unmarried couples sharing rooms. However, it’s always a good idea to confirm the hotel’s specific policy when booking, especially if you are booking through a third-party website.
  • Identification: While not always required, it’s advisable for both partners to have their passports and any necessary visas readily available. Hotels may ask for identification upon check-in.

What About Alcohol in Dubai?

Alcohol consumption is permitted in Dubai, but with specific regulations. It is allowed in licensed venues such as hotels, restaurants, and clubs. Drinking alcohol in public spaces is prohibited and can lead to penalties.

Tourists can purchase alcohol from designated shops, but it is for personal consumption in private residences or licensed establishments.

Navigating Public Behavior in Dubai

Dubai is generally a safe and welcoming city for tourists. However, it’s important to be aware of and respect local laws regarding public behavior.

  • Public Displays of Affection (PDA): While holding hands is generally acceptable, excessive PDA is frowned upon and can be considered offensive. It’s best to keep public displays of affection to a minimum.
  • Dress Code: While not strictly enforced for tourists in tourist areas, it’s respectful to dress modestly. This means covering shoulders and knees, especially when visiting religious sites or more traditional neighborhoods.

Recent Legal Reforms and Their Impact

The UAE has undertaken significant legal reforms in recent years. These include decriminalizing cohabitation for unmarried couples, abolishing laws that allowed for the prosecution of individuals for consensual sexual relations outside of marriage, and legalizing the consumption of alcohol for those over 21.

These changes demonstrate Dubai’s commitment to being a global tourism hub that is inclusive and accommodating to its international visitors. The reforms aim to remove barriers that might deter tourists from visiting the emirate.
